J. Jayaraman et al., A SUSY formulation a la Witten for the SUSY isotonic oscillator canonical supercoherent states, J PHYS A, 32(38), 1999, pp. 6643-6652
We extend Witten's supersymmetry (SUSY) formulation for Hamiltonian systems
to a system of annihilation operator eigenvalue equations associated with
the SUSY isotonic oscillator, which, as we show, define SUSY canonical supe
rcoherent states containing mixtures of both pure bosonic and pure fermioni
c counterparts. Specifically, a graded Lie algebra structure analogous to W
itten's SUSY quantum mechanical algebra is realized in which only annihilat
ion operators participate, all expressed in terms of the Wigner annihilatio
n operator of a related super-Wigner oscillator system.
